While rubber duck debugging typically refers to hitting upon the solution without another person, someone who can audibly respond or breathe heavily over laptop speakers or headphones also does wonders.22 Sept 2019
What is a group of rubber ducks called?
If the group of ducks is in the water swimming, they are called a raft. A group of ducklings is called a brood when they're on dry land. Here are some other names from the British Bird Lovers organization: Pair of ducks is called a brace.29 Oct 2020
What is the rubber duck theory?
The idea is that when a programmer needs to debug their code, they should explain the program line-by-line to a rubber duck. Often, the act of explaining the problem step by step will cause the solution to present itself. The concept of Rubber Duck Debugging need not be confined to programming.23 Nov 2020
Why is it called rubber ducking?
The name is a reference to a story in the book The Pragmatic Programmer in which a programmer would carry around a rubber duck and debug their code by forcing themselves to explain it, line-by-line, to the duck.
What is the story of the rubber duck?
The history of the rubber duck is linked to the emergence of rubber manufacturing in the late 19th century. Sculptor Peter Ganine created a sculpture of a duck in the 1940s. He then patented it and reproduced it as a floating toy, of which over 50 million were sold.
What happened to rubber ducks?
What happened to the rubber ducks? In 1992, a shipping container of 28,000 plastic bath toys fell overboard on its way from Hong Kong to the United States. Carried by ocean currents, over 20 years later, they are still being washed ashore, on Hawaii, Alaska, South America, Australia and the Pacific Northwest.